> From: David Plowman <david.plowman at raspberrypi.com>
>
> These formats can be helpful when downstream applications or libraries
> support them natively (avoiding a costly conversion).
>
> Signed-off-by: David Plowman <david.plowman at raspberrypi.com>
> Signed-off-by: Laurent Pinchart <laurent.pinchart at ideasonboard.com>
> ---
> Changes since v1:
>
> - Rebase on top of formats rework
> - Fix number of planes in formats descriptions
> ---
>  src/libcamera/formats.cpp          | 14 ++++++++++++++
>  src/libcamera/formats.yaml         |  5 +++++
>  src/libcamera/v4l2_pixelformat.cpp |  2 ++
>  src/v4l2/v4l2_camera_proxy.cpp     |  4 +++-
>  4 files changed, 24 insertions(+), 1 deletion(-)
